In 1994, The Stones released the album Voodoo Lounge, their first album since Steel Wheels, 5 years earlier. It was also their first album on Virgin Records, and the first without Bill Wyman. Voodoo Lounge met with critical acclaim, as many writers called it a return to the glory days of Exile on Main Street and Some Girls. The disc rose to #2 on the charts in the US and won the Grammy for best rock album. This soundboard recording captures the band near the end of their year long tour in support of Voodoo Lounge in London on July 19, 1995, 23 years ago today.
